Write down the solution set for x<3 in the set of natural numbers.

Answer: {1,2}

Step-by-step explanation:

The set of natural numbers is {1,2,3,4,5,6,...} basically the positive whole numbers. We only are concerned with values that are smaller than 3, so that consists of 1 and 2 only. We use curly braces to indicate a set of values.
